Back: Same as front until back measures 10% (11, 11%"') 27 (28, 29 cm) from beg, end knit side fac- ing for next row. Place a marker before and after centre 14 (16, 18) sts. Neck Shaping: Knit to marker, cast off centre 14 (16, 18) sts, knit rem sts. Complete each side sepa- rately. AT NECK EDGE on next and every following alternate row, dec 1 st 8 times. Continue to inc at outside edge every second row un- til there are 36 (39, 42) sts. Work with no further inc at outside edge until back measures same as front to shoulder shaping, end at outside edge. Shoulder Shaping: At beg of next and every second row cast off 4 sts. When back measures same as front to final cast off, cast off all rem Sts. Second Side: Rejoin Raycot to rem sts. Complete second side same as first reversing all shapings. Finishing: Block both pieces, pin to shape on a padded surface, spray with plant sprayer, pat with hands, allow to dry. Sew shoulder seams, sew underarm seams feaving 6 (6%, 7°’) 15.5 (16.5, 18 sr) oper for armholes. Armbole Trim: With 2. strands Raycot and 4.5 mm crochet hook, join yarn at bottom of armhole opening, wartk row sc around opening, foin to awe eith sl st, fasten off. NECK TRIM: Row 1: With right side of sweater facing, 2 strands Raycot and using 4.8 mm crochet hook, work | row s¢ around neck opening making sure there are the same number of sc from shoulder seam to beg of neck shaping on both sides of front and the same number on both sides of back, join to first sc with sl st. Fasten off Raycot and join 2 strands Paille. . Row 2: Work | sc in each sc around neck, join to first sc with st st, ch 1, turn. Repeat row 2 (3 times) more. Fasten off.
